Is the surprise question a useful predictive measure of mortality?

 

Abstract


The author discusses the predictive value of the surprise question to identify whether patients should be referred for palliative care intervention. Topics mentioned include the importance of the assessment of patient s palliative care needs, tendency of healthcare providers to overestimate the need the palliative care and for the patient to live longer than the predicted timeframe, and the difficulty of developing standard criteria or achieve consensus.
